Dial-up Internet Configuration
I can't quite seem to find an easy "how to" to set up a dial up internet connection in Redhat 9
I am using GNOME, and when I booted up it seemed to find the modem all right. How do I set up an internet connection? I've tried but I don't think I am doing it correctly as it dials but then just hangs up after a few secs. I'm very sorry to be posting such easy questions, but I don't have a clue how to do this. minicom and pppd are needed for dialup I believe.
I cannot walk you through this but it is possible, I had dialup working in Slackware with a 1.2.1 kernel some years ago. you will need to make a script with the normal ATDT(ISPPHONENUMBER) init strings, and password/username script for minicom to use, once a connection has been established pppd is used for network data control I believe. 'man minicom' 'man pppd' if you do not have theese install them. also Ive heard of kppp or something. |
